
主机数据更新后根据配置和策略,自动同步到备机的一个过程(master/slaver机制),Master以写为主,Slave以读为主
2、能干嘛读写分离,性能扩展
容灾快速恢复
3、怎么玩:主从复制拷贝多个文件include(写绝对路径)
开启daemonizeyes
Pid文件名字pidfile
指定端口port
Log文件名字
名字dbfilename
Apponly关掉或者换名字
3.1、新建,填写以下内容include/myredis//var/run/redis_6379.3.2、新建,填写以下内容
include/myredis//var/run/redis_6380.3.3、新建,填写以下内容
include/myredis//var/run/redis_6381.
slave-priority10,设置从机的优先级,值越小,优先级越高,用于选举主机时使用。默认100
3.4、启动三台Redis服务器[root@iZ2ze2rikqlh3ql1n2cw61Zbin]./redis-server/myredis/[root@iZ2ze2rikqlh3ql1n2cw61Zbin]./redis-server/myredis/3.5、查看系统进程,看三台Redis是否启动成功
[root@iZ2ze2rikqlh3ql1n2cw61Zbin]打印主从复制的相关信息
[root@iZ2ze2rikqlh3ql1n2cw61Zbin]Replicationrole:masterconnected_slaves:0master_failover_state:no-failovermaster_replid:fbd16328dcd4296f8347b0b15934aced272f01b3master_replid2:0000000000000000000000000000000000000000master_repl_offset:0second_repl_offset:-1repl_backlog_active:0repl_backlog_size:1048576repl_backlog_first_byte_offset:0repl_backlog_histlen:0
6380信息
[root@iZ2ze2rikqlh3ql1n2cw61Zbin]Replicationrole:masterconnected_slaves:0master_failover_state:no-failovermaster_replid:934a431bc633b5078ac1fc9fb890fca9b5ef6408master_replid2:0000000000000000000000000000000000000000master_repl_offset:0second_repl_offset:-1repl_backlog_active:0repl_backlog_size:1048576repl_backlog_first_byte_offset:0repl_backlog_histlen:0
6381信息
[root@iZ2ze2rikqlh3ql1n2cw61Zbin]Replicationrole:masterconnected_slaves:0master_failover_state:no-failovermaster_replid:8d00aa536b59c128813c348b35eced8d4486f09cmaster_replid2:0000000000000000000000000000000000000000master_repl_offset:0second_repl_offset:-1repl_backlog_active:0repl_backlog_size:1048576repl_backlog_first_byte_offset:0repl_backlog_histlen:03.7、配从(库)不配主(库)
----------执行后查看:6379inforeplication----------执行后查看:6380:6380inforeplication----------执行后查看:6381inforeplication#Replicationrole:slavemaster_host:127.0.0.1master_port:6379master_link_status:downmaster_last_io_seconds_ago:-1master_sync_in_progress:0slave_read_repl_offset:1slave_repl_offset:1master_link_down_since_seconds:-1slave_priority:100slave_read_only:1replica_announced:1connected_slaves:0master_failover_state:no-failovermaster_replid:8d00aa536b59c128813c348b35eced8d4486f09cmaster_replid2:0000000000000000000000000000000000000000master_repl_offset:0second_repl_offset:-1repl_backlog_active:0repl_backlog_size:1048576repl_backlog_first_byte_offset:0repl_backlog_histlen:0
在主机上写,在从机上可以读取数据
在从机上写数据报错
主机挂掉,从机可以继续得到数据,重启就行,一切如初
从机重启需重设:(可以将配置增加到文件中。永久生效)
文章版权声明:除非注明,否则均为机床资讯库原创文章,转载或复制请以超链接形式并注明出处。